ABOUT THE OPPORTUNITY

AM Warehouse Lead (Calgary)

The AM Warehouse Lead is responsible for supporting all warehouse functions. This individual will monitor the daily activities of warehouse associates and forklift drivers while ensuring the loading/unloading of all route trucks, and transports is completed in an efficient and safe manner.

___________________________________________________________________________________________________________

What You Will Do:

• Lead and coordinate daily warehouse operations including receiving, picking, packing and shipping

• Assign work, set priorities and monitor workflow to meet productivity, accuracy and service targets

• Act as primary point of contact on shift for operational issues and escalations.

• Work closely with internal management to execute all planned programs.

• Monitor inventory accuracy.

• Identify and resolve discrepancies in inventory, shipments or documentation.

• Train and supervise a staff of warehouse personnel.

• Direct the daily housekeeping and maintenance of warehouse grounds.

• Manage and model the safety culture and strive for 100% compliance concerning safety policies and procedures.

• Comfortable delivering frequent direct written and oral feedback.

• Identify opportunities to improve efficiency, and workflow.

• Familiar with Rf scanning equipment.

• Work directly with the driver team to ensure compliance.

• Monitor daily KPI’s and work to resolve short comings

• Other duties as assigned.

You’re a Great Fit If You Have:

• Minimum of 1 to 2 years’ experience supervising & leading people in a warehouse environment.

• Must have strong leadership, communication, organizational & customer service skills.

• Should have good PC knowledge of MS Outlook, Word, Excel.

• The ability to maintain a high level of physicality for prolonged periods and working primarily standing and the ability to lift up to 50 pounds consistently.

• Experience working in a fast-paced environment while maintaining strong attention to detail.

• Experience using a forklift (a professional forklift certification is required).

• The ability to solve problems quickly and prioritize daily tasks according to their importance.

• Must be self-motivated with a high degree of integrity & be able to perform job duties with minimal supervision on a timely basis.

• Reliable transportation to and from work.

• Clear understanding of English language both verbal and written.

• Experience with WMS(warehouse management systems) and TMS(transportation management systems) is an asset.
